[0036] The invention utilizes multi-branch horizontal wells to increase the hydrate recovery rate, and at the same time utilizes the materials with pore structure in the branch wellbore to improve the stability of the well wall, so as to not only increase the hydrate recovery rate but also improve the stability of the well wall Purpose. To achieve this goal, it is necessary to connect the drill pipe 5 and the drill bit 20 on the basis of drilling the main borehole of the horizontal well. The drill pipe 5 is lowered into the riser 4 and extended into the wellbore. Sidetracking the branch wellbore 18, the branch wellbore 18 is also located at the center of the hydrate deposit layer 13. With the help of the multi-branch horizontal well branch wellbore reservoir stimulation device, each branch wellbore is sequentially stimulated to further increase the sweep efficiency of hydrate production.
